In the natural course of events the village community life has superseded the nomadic life in all parts of the world. The nomadic band settles down and commences to till the soil. A village community is a group of families living in neighboring abodes and uniting their forces for mutual protection and sub- sistence. In the earlier periods of village organization the homes are frequently of a communal chara...cter, accommodat- ing a number of families or domestic groups of related individ- uals. At the beginning of the village community life the land is owned and cultivated in common. The crops are har- vested in common and placed in a common storehouse. Later on the fields which stretch away from the village are subdivided and each family is given its alloted parcel or holding. The allotments are changed or re-allotment takes place at stated intervals. After the allotment of holdings each family may have the result of its own cultivation, although frequently obliged to turn a specific portion into a common storehouse.
